Italian

Etymology

From French clémentine, from Clemente.[1]

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/kle.menˈti.na/
  • Hyphenation: cle‧men‧tì‧na

Noun

clementina f (plural clementine)

  1. clementine (fruit)
    Hypernym: mandarancio
